winter wrote:So I made a huge * hammer for fun. Kitespar haft. Blue foam block capped with open cell couch foam. Counter-weighted all to hell with lead fishing weights. The balance point in at the top of the handle under the wielder's forward hand. It floats like it weighs much less than it does. The padding is a little too good though; if the angle of my strikes aren't perpendicular enough, opponents tend to call light. It's a very popular weapon in our realm, and both noob and veteran fighters ask to borrow it often.
It is simultaneously both ridiculous and terrifyingly awesome.
